Transaction 04156f1724f6b68048c1180803ba853f3c089f83baaf5c4368cb41afaba35111
1 Input
1 Output
-
04156f1724f6b68048c1180803ba853f3c089f83baaf5c4368cb41afaba35111:0
- value
- 496000
- script pubkey
- OP_0 OP_PUSHBYTES_20 191eb763830fe415e4126de6bd3d2f61d5d5cd74
- address
- bc1qry0twcurpljpteqjdhnt60f0v82atnt50k6l0a